Preserve forever →Richard E. Rosbottom
December 12, 1935— March 3, 2026
Kerrville, TX
Richard E. Rosbottom, 90, of Kerrville, Texas, passed away peacefully surrounded by loved ones on March 3, 2026. Born in Providence, Rhode Island, he shared 65 loving years with his wife, the late Joan Rosbottom. In 1982, Richard and Joan moved to Kerrville with their daughter and youngest son, where he continued his career as a skilled toolmaker and chain machine mechanic. He worked for Excell Manufacturing, Speidel, Automatic Chain, and National Chain in Rhode Island, as well as James Avery Craftsman and Mooney Aircraft in Kerrville. In retirement, he deepened his Lutheran faith and served as an elder at the Kerrville Lutheran Church.
Richard was a devoted husband, father, and grandfather known for his kind and gentle nature. He remained deeply dedicated to his family, offering patient listening, loving support, and thoughtful guidance to those closest to him.
He is survived by his three sons, Kenneth Rosbottom and partner Brenda Day of Cumberland, Rhode Island, Donald Rosbottom and spouse Patricia Rosbottom of South Kingstown, Rhode Island, and Steven Rosbottom of Fredericksburg, Texas; his son-in-law, Clint Cox of Sarasota, Florida; four grandchildren, Katie, Elizabeth, Sean, and Ali; and two great-grandchildren, Shiloh and Rosalene. He was preceded in death by his daughter, Susan Rosbottom Cox, and his daughter-in-law, Arlene Rosbottom.
